The
Virtual Tour will enable you to follow a route through the Princess
of Wales Conservatory. By viewing a series of 360 degree
panoramas, an interactive tour of the ten climatic zones of
the conservatory will reveal images and botanical
information of the plants living inside - through a
combination of Geographical Information Systems (GIS) and
multimedia visualisation techniques.
The Virtual Tour was created as a collaborative
project between the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ew, and the
Department of Geomatic Engineering, at University College
London.
Jon Gower designed the application as his thesis for
the M.Sc. Degree in Geographic Information Science (GIS), at UCL,
working closely with Justin Moat, Spatial Information
Scientist at the GIS Laboratory,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ew.
The Virtual
Tour presented here has been ported to UNIX and has lost the
GIS functionality.
